Ramirez Lifts Spikes to 8-1 Triumph
|
The Jacksonville Spikes thumped the Milwaukee Oilmen, 8-1, at Oilmen Ballpark. Alex Ramirez was a big reason his team got the win. Ramirez went 4 for 5 with a home run, a double, and 2 singles, while adding 3 RBI and scoring once. Carlos Napolitano, the winner, improved to 1-0. He held the Oilmen to no earned runs on 6 hits over 6.1 innings, while striking out 5 and walking 1. The Oilmen, at 7-16, have stumbled out of the gate.
Late-game drama came in the top of the ninth inning. With no one out and runners on 1st and 2nd, the batter, Alex Ramirez, hit a 3-run home run. It helped Jacksonville seize the win.
"Today was a lot of fun," said Ramirez.
